One-Pot Synthesis of 2,4,5-Trisubstituted Imidazoles Using MoO<sub>3</sub>/SiO<sub>2</sub>, an Efficient and Recyclable Catalyst

Abstract

Abstract A simple one-pot synthesis has been developed for the synthesis of 2,4,5-trisubstituted imidazoles using an efficient and recyclable MoO3/SiO2 solid acid catalyst by condensation of benzil or benzoin, benzaldehyde, and ammonium acetate in acetonitrile as a solvent. Using this solid catalyst, the reactions could be carried out under mild reaction conditions with very good yield of imidazoles, up to 95%. This catalyst could be recycled very easily, which makes this methodology environmentally benign.
